SSM框架与JSP技术的在线电影评价系统开发教程

版权申诉
0 下载量 121 浏览量 更新于2024-10-06 收藏 18.7MB ZIP 举报
资源摘要信息:"ssm148在线电影评价系统+jsp.zip" 该项目资源名称为"ssm148在线电影评价系统+jsp.zip",是一个结合了Java后端开发和前端页面展示的在线电影评价系统。从提供的信息可以了解到,该系统使用了当前流行的ssm框架(Spring + Spring MVC + MyBatis),后端采用了JSP技术进行页面渲染。系统设计时使用了JDK1.8版本进行开发,服务器环境选择的是tomcat7,数据库则使用了mysql的5.7版本,数据库管理工具为Navicat11,开发环境为eclipse/myeclipse/idea,依赖管理工具为Maven3.3.9。该项目不仅适合初学者,对于有基础的学习者或准备做课程设计、毕业设计等项目的小白和进阶学习者来说,是一个很好的学习和实践平台。 该系统项目包含了一个完整的源码包,其中包括了可运行的源代码、SQL脚本文件以及相关的项目文档,其中包括论文.doc、开题.doc、说明文档.txt等,为项目开发者提供了详尽的参考资料。ssm148在线电影评价系统的设计目的是为用户提供一个平台,用于观看电影简介、发表评价、查看其他用户的评价和反馈等功能。 SSM框架作为该系统的后端支撑,分别承担了不同的职责: - Spring负责整个系统的控制反转(IoC)和面向切面编程(AOP),提供了业务对象管理、事务管理等企业级服务。 - Spring MVC主要处理Web层的请求响应,将用户输入的请求映射到相应的业务处理流程中,并将处理结果返回给用户。 - MyBatis作为数据持久层框架,负责与数据库的交互操作,使用MyBatis可以简化代码并提高数据访问效率。 系统提供了后台登录界面和前台展示界面,后台登录地址为"localhost:8080/项目名称/jsp/login.jsp",前台展示地址为"localhost:8080/项目名称/front/index.jsp"。这样的设计方便了管理员对系统进行管理和维护,同时也为普通用户提供了良好的交互体验。 使用该项目的用户需要安装和配置好JDK1.8、tomcat7、mysql5.7、Navicat11以及eclipse/myeclipse/idea开发环境和Maven3.3.9依赖管理工具。通过这些工具和环境的配合,开发者可以开始对项目进行调试运行、二次开发以及学习研究。 整体来说,ssm148在线电影评价系统+jsp.zip是一个非常有价值的项目资源,它不仅可以帮助学习者在技术上进行实践和提高,也可以作为教育和学习机构中实际教学和课题研究的辅助材料。通过对该项目的分析和应用,学习者可以深入理解ssm框架的架构、JSP的页面设计以及Java Web项目的开发流程。